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ities Include, but are not limited to the following: Accurately diagnose and troubleshoot MSM (Multi-Space Meter) system errors; perform necessary repairs in a timely manner. Operate and maintain diagnostic equipment such as modems, control boxes, coin acceptors, circuit boards, solar panels, and internal electronic components (training provided). Demonstrate mechanical aptitude by using both power and hand tools (e.g., drills, grinders, generators, core machines) while following all safety procedures and utilizing personal protective equipment (PPE). Use industrial-grade cleaning solvents to remove graffiti, clean meter housings, and support painting or restoration tasks. Work independently with minimal supervision, as well as collaboratively in a team environment. Regularly lift and carry up to 50 pounds. Interact with the public professionally and respectfully; communicate clearly and effectively while working in visible, high-traffic areas. Perform physically demanding tasks including prolonged standing, walking, bending, crouching, and operating MSM units; must have strong hand-eye coordination. Work outdoors year-round in varying weather conditions for extended periods. Shovel snow and remove ice as needed to ensure safe access to parking meters and equipment. Install and remove meter hoods and temporary signage for construction projects, citizen requests, and special events. Repair or install parking signage and single-space meters as assigned. Collect coins from MSMs when coin levels exceed established limits, ensuring proper handling and accountability.
